2010 Mercedes-Benz SLS AMG E-CELL Concept

Mercedes-AMG presents the SLS AMG E-CELL, which showcases state-of-the-art development of an exciting super sports car with a zero-emission high-tech drivetrain. Boasting a power output of 526 hp and 649 lb-ft of torque, this prototype vehicle from AMG offers exceptional performance. The gullwing with electric drive is part of the company strategy entitled "AMG Performance 2015" which aims to continually reduce fuel consumption and emissions. (continued below)

SLS AMG E-CELL: The High-Voltage Gullwing

Source: Mercedes-Benz | Published: Sat Aug 07, 2010

(continued from above)

With the SLS AMG E-CELL, Mercedes-AMG is providing a glimpse of its latest development project - a powerful and locally emission-free super sports car. Finished in fluorescent "AMG lumilectric magno" paint, the gullwing offers a glimpse at a possible small series production vehicle and at the same time reflects the innovative strength and development expertise of the AMG performance brand.

"We take social responsibility very seriously and with the SLS AMG E-CELL we are demonstrating a further milestone in our "AMG Performance 2015" strategy. It is our goal to continually reduce the fuel consumption and emissions of new models in the coming years, while at the same time enhancing the core brand value of performance", explains Ola Källenius, chairman of the board (from 1 July 2010) of Mercedes-AMG GmbH. With the SLS AMG E-CELL, the performance brand of Mercedes-Benz is launching a totally innovative drivetrain for super sports cars, reaching new territory in this market segment.

The ground-breaking drive system boasts some impressive highlights: powerful traction is provided by four synchronous electric motors with a combined peak output of 526 hp and a maximum torque of 649 lb-ft. The four compact electric motors each achieve a maximum rpm of 12,000 rpm and are positioned near the wheels. As a result, compared with wheel-hub motors the unsprung masses are substantially reduced. One transmission per axle transmits the power.

The SLS AMG E-CELL Accelerates from Zero to 60 mph in 4 Seconds

When it comes to dynamics, the electrically-powered SLS AMG makes a statement: the gull-wing model accelerates from zero to 60 mph in 4 seconds - which almost puts it on the same high level as the SLS AMG with 6.3-liter V8 engine developing 563 hp (0-60 mph in 3.7 seconds).

Specifications
Key: AT - automatic transmission, MT - manual transmission, F/R/AWD - front/rear/all wheel drive
Powertrain
Type 4 Electric Motors
Displacement n/a
Power n/a
Torque n/a
Redline 12000 RPM
Electric Power 526 hp @ n/a RPM
Electric Torque 649 lb-ft @ n/a RPM
Driveline All Wheel Drive
Transmission n/a
Brakes & Tires
Brakes Front - Rear Ventilated Disc - Ventilated Disc
Tire Size Front - Rear 265/35 R20 - 295/30 R20
Exterior Dimensions & Weight
Length 182.6 in
Width 76.3 in
Height 49.3 in
Curb Weight n/a
Performance
0-60 4 s
1/4 Mile n/a
60-0 Braking n/a
Top Speed 155 mph
Fuel Economy
EPA Fuel Mileage - City/Highway n/a
Origin & Price
Origin Germany
Base Retail Price (MSRP) n/a
